Output 8ee84b10aad633ceaae5f93d258a9b8eb4ea9b1536b9872d7722535af5e89d24:0

value
45224580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520e2952c05394b85138c0a9782bae746a13df86 OP_EQUAL
address
39AtJE69ihxvnjxgtDt8Qpvjz7twe1V92A
transaction
8ee84b10aad633ceaae5f93d258a9b8eb4ea9b1536b9872d7722535af5e89d24
spent
true